If you have yet to launch your first business, it could be easy to believe the many myths about starting a new company. As a result, budding entrepreneurs might be deterred from launching their first business, or might launch an enterprise only to experience a few nasty surprises along the way.
As with any business decision, you must look at the facts to make a decision that’s right for you. Here are five popular myths about starting your own business.
Myth 1: You Need Investment to Start a Business
Believe it or not, but you don’t need a considerable amount of money to start a successful company. Yet it’s a common misconception that you need to seek investment to help kickstart your new venture. However, statistics prove the opposite is true. According to Fundable, only 0.91% of startups are funded by angel investors, and only 0.05% are funded by venture capital investors.Continue reading
